The Quick Answer: Converting 1.5 Liters to Ounces
If you are looking for a direct answer to settle a quick calculation, here it is:
- 1.5 Liters is approximately 50.72 US Fluid Ounces.

- In the US Customary System, 1.5 liters equals 50.72 fl oz.
- In the Imperial System, 1.5 liters equals 52.79 fl oz.
For most people living in the United States or following international fitness standards, the 50.72 fl oz figure is the standard measurement used for water consumption.
The Science Behind the Conversion: Why the Numbers Vary
To understand why 1.5 liters results in a specific number of ounces, we must look at the mathematical relationship between the metric and imperial units.
The Mathematical Formula
The conversion is based on a fixed ratio. One liter is defined as exactly 1,000 milliliters. In the US system, one fluid ounce is approximately 29.5735 milliliters. That's why, to convert liters to US fluid ounces, we use the following steps:
- Convert Liters to Milliliters: $1.5 \text{ liters} \times 1,000 = 1,500 \text{ ml}$.
- Divide by the Milliliter value of an Ounce: $1,500 \text{ ml} / 29.5735 = 50.721 \text{ fl oz}$.
Fluid Ounces vs. Weight Ounces
A common mistake in kitchens and laboratories is confusing fluid ounces with weight ounces.
- Fluid Ounces (fl oz): A measure of volume (how much space a liquid takes up).
- Ounces (oz): A measure of mass or weight (how heavy an object is).

Step-by-Step Guide: How to Convert Any Liter Amount to Ounces
If you find yourself needing to convert different amounts of water in the future, you can use these simple methods:
Method 1: The Multiplication Shortcut (Mental Math)
If you don't have a calculator, you can use a simplified multiplier. For a quick estimate, use 33.8 But it adds up..
- Formula: $\text{Liters} \times 33.8 = \text{Approximate Ounces}$
- Example: $1.5 \times 33.8 = 50.7 \text{ oz}$.
- Note: This is an approximation and is excellent for quick daily checks.
Method 2: The Precise Calculation (Using a Calculator)
For scientific or professional purposes, always use the most accurate constant: 33.814.
- Formula: $\text{Liters} \times 33.814 = \text{Exact Ounces}$
- Example: $1.5 \times 33.814 = 50.721 \text{ oz}$.

Why are there different types of ounces?
The term "ounce" is used in different contexts. Fluid ounces measure volume (liquid), while avoirdupois ounces measure weight (solids). Additionally, the Imperial system (UK) and the US Customary system have slightly different definitions for the size of a fluid ounce, which is why the conversion results vary slightly.
How many glasses of water is 1.5 liters?
A standard glass of water is typically considered to be 8 ounces (236 ml). Since 1.5 liters is approximately 50.72 ounces, you can divide 50.72 by 8 to find that 1.5 liters is roughly 6.3 glasses of water.
